First, let's explore the role of a Last-Mile Delivery Manager. These professionals are responsible for overseeing the final leg of the delivery process, ensuring that packages reach their intended recipients in a timely and efficient manner. With a median salary of £40,000 in the UK, this role requires strong leadership, strategic planning, and problem-solving skills. Another critical role in the last-mile delivery landscape is that of the Delivery Driver. These individuals are on the front lines of the delivery process, transporting packages to customers' doorsteps. In the UK, Delivery Drivers earn an average of £25,000 per year, with opportunities for overtime and bonuses based on performance. Key skills for Delivery Drivers include time management, customer service, and a strong understanding of the local geography. Supply Chain Analysts play a vital role in the last-mile delivery ecosystem by analyzing data related to inventory, shipping, and logistics to optimize delivery processes. With a median salary of £35,000 in the UK, these professionals need a solid background in data analysis, statistical modeling, and supply chain management. Lastly, Inventory Coordinators ensure that delivery operations run smoothly by managing inventory levels, coordinating with suppliers, and monitoring stock movements. In the UK, Inventory Coordinators earn an average of £28,000 per year, with opportunities for advancement based on experience and performance. Key skills for this role include organization, attention to detail, and strong communication abilities.
